Style note — many household products designed in the Mid-Century Modern style were manufactured using new and unexpected materials – homewares in chrome, nickel, aluminium and plastic as well as plywood for furniture. They allowed creating new shapes on an industrial scale and were easy to use.
Facts of Lavish Cool history — tax on tea was so high in the 18th century Britain, that smuggling was a common practice. By 1780 most of the tea consumed was illegally imported.
